AddinTimer is the best PPC's Task Scheduler.
You will be free from multifarious settings. AddinTimer includes all aspects of Windows Mobile and it is a convenient, practical and indispensable tool. Meanwhile, the timer's styles of AddinTimer(by Once, by Week, by Month, by Day, by Year, Countdown and so on) can be jointly used, so as to meet more complicated scene and requirement.

  • Alarm Timer
  • Flight Timer
  • Bluetooth Timer
  • Wifi Timer
  • Call Timer
  • SMS Timer
  • Call forwarding Timer
  • Scene Timer
  • Theme Timer (TSK or Picture
  • Reset Timer
  • Application Timer (Start or Kill)
  • SMS Backup Timer
  • Contacts Backup Timer
  • Files Backup Timer
  • Report Time hourly
  • Report Time immediately by pressing a key
  • Check UTC (Sync Time)
  • Stop-watch
AddinTimer simplifies your life.

Great application, unfortunately buggy on my Mogul. If it goes to Flight mode and data connection is on then it has to be on next Flight mode off rebooted since data wont work. Auto for BT ON/OFF sometimes also doesn't work :(

1. It's the standard interface to turn Flight Mode ON or OFF. Nothing is modified about Data Connection. You can manual open or close Flight, then see whether the problem is appeared? Is your wireless module GSM / CDMA / other?
2. BT as same as FM, all is standard extended device. But at present, two types of BT protocol stack exist in the Mobile devices, the first one bases on Microsoft stack, another is Widcomm BT stack. AddinTimer uses the first one. Please confirm your BT stack type.
